BIP Programme
June 23-27, 2025

Uninovis - Blended Intensive Programme (BIP) focusing on the digital infrastructure of the alliance

University of Málaga

The University of Málaga hosted a Blended Intensive Programme (BIP) as part of the Uninovis European University Alliance, bringing together representatives from all partner institutions for an inspiring and collaborative experience.

The programme focused on advancing the digital infrastructure of the Uninovis alliance, with a strong emphasis on building a more connected, inclusive and interoperable European higher education space. Representatives from the Alliance worked together on key topics such as digital identity, personal data management and the development of a future distributed digital platform for the alliance.

General Assembly
June 4-6, 2025

UNINOVIS reinforces internationality: the consortium partners gathered at Kauno kolegija

Kauno kolegija, Lithuania

The UNINOVIS European University Alliance held its first General Assembly at Kauno kolegija, bringing together partners from France, Spain, Germany, Albania, Italy, Finland, and the Netherlands. The alliance unites over 125,000 students and 11,000 staff members across its member institutions.

The assembly focused on discussing the latest developments, reviewing progress since the Kick-Off meeting, and strategically planning for the future. Key governance structures were established, including the Executive Council and Quality Assurance Board, with validated operating frameworks to guide the alliance's continued growth and collaboration.
